Position Summary

The Research Analyst I reports to the Assistant Vice Provost in the Office of Institutional Research and Assessment (IR) and works collaboratively with the Office of Budget & Planning. This role provides research and data analysis to support university academic and financial planning, internal and external reporting, and data-informed decision‑making.

Key responsibilities include applying data mining, statistical analysis, and data visualization techniques to support analytical projects. You will collect, validate, and analyze university-wide data, support budget development, and contribute to data analytics initiatives like benchmarking and dashboard development.
